在QNAP上使用Docker部署V2Ray的完整指南

引言

在当今互联网环境中,许多人都希望保护他们的网络隐私。V2Ray 是一种流行的工具,能够帮助用户绕过网络限制并保护上网安全。而_ Docker_ 则为我们提供了一个便捷的方式来部署和管理 V2Ray。本文将详细介绍如何在 QNAP NAS 上使用 Docker 部署 V2Ray。

QNAP简介

QNAP(全名:QNAP Systems, Inc.)是一家专注于网络附加存储(NAS)解决方案的公司,提供多种功能强大的存储设备和应用程序。利用 QNAP NAS 的强大计算能力,我们可以轻松地运行多种应用,包括 Docker。

什么是Docker

Docker 是一个开源的应用程序容器引擎,能够让开发者打包他们的应用及其依赖项为一个可移植的容器,从而简化软件的开发、发布和运行过程。它的主要优点包括:

  • 简化应用程序的安装和配置
  • 允许多种应用共享同一基础架构
  • 提高系统的资源利用率

什么是V2Ray

V2Ray 是一个专为解决网络问题而设计的工具。它支持多种传输协议,能够帮助用户科学上网,保护用户的网络安全和隐私。其特点包括:

  • 多种协议支持
  • 灵活的配置选项
  • 强大的代理能力

在QNAP上安装Docker

在我们开始使用 Docker 部署 V2Ray 之前,需要先在 QNAP NAS 上安装 Docker。以下是详细步骤:

  1. 登录到 QNAP NAS 管理界面。
  2. 打开 App Center,搜索并安装 Container Station
  3. 安装完成后,启动 Container Station

在Docker中部署V2Ray

1. 下载V2Ray镜像

Container Station 中,你可以通过以下步骤下载 V2Ray 的 Docker 镜像:

  • Create Container 页面中,搜索 v2ray/official
  • 点击下载相应的镜像。

2. 创建V2Ray容器

下载完成后,继续创建 V2Ray 容器:

  • 点击 Create Container 按钮。
  • 选择刚才下载的 V2Ray 镜像。
  • 配置容器名称、网络设置等参数。
  • 设置端口映射,例如将 1080 端口映射到宿主机的 1080 端口。
  • 点击创建按钮。

3. 配置V2Ray

创建完成后,需要配置 V2Ray:

  • 找到容器的配置文件,通常在 /etc/v2ray/config.json
  • 根据需要修改配置,例如添加你的代理服务器地址。
  • 保存并重启容器以使配置生效。

4. 测试V2Ray

可以通过命令行或者其他客户端测试 V2Ray 是否工作正常,常用的测试工具包括 V2RayNClash

常见问题

Q: QNAP Docker 中如何安装 V2Ray?

A: 可以通过 Container Station 下载 V2Ray 镜像并创建容器,具体步骤已在上文中详细介绍。

Q: V2Ray 如何进行配置?

A: 配置文件通常在 /etc/v2ray/config.json 中,你需要根据自己的需求进行修改并重启容器。

Q: 使用 V2Ray 有什么好处?

A: V2Ray 能够帮助用户绕过网络限制,提供安全和隐私保护,同时支持多种协议和传输方式。

Q: QNAP 上使用 Docker 有什么限制吗?

A: QNAP 上使用 Docker 主要受限于设备的硬件资源和系统性能,用户需确保设备有足够的存储和计算能力。

总结

通过本文的指导,你应该能够在 QNAP NAS 上顺利地使用 Docker 部署 V2Ray。V2Ray 强大的功能将帮助你更好地享受安全、私密的上网体验。希望你在使用过程中能够获得良好的体验,保护自己的网络安全。

正文完